The dropping out of 5th issue seems to be pretty...

The dropping out of 5th issue seems to be pretty bike dependent, likely due to the quality of the cast gears in the transmission, how precise they are, and how well they mesh. Some bikes seem to be...

It's not just fuel trim. There are timing maps...

It's not just fuel trim. There are timing maps that also change ignition timing based on temperature or other parameters. Super annoying, and terrible for getting a consistent "good tune"
